Individual Arrested in Colbert County for Alleged Sexual Abuse of Minor Under Twelve

A Sheffield resident has been apprehended following a grand jury’s indictment on charges of sexually abusing a child under the age of twelve. The indictment was issued by a grand jury in Colbert County, leading to the arrest of 58-year-old Jerry Wayne Brackin on Monday, February 10th. The investigation into the allegations began on October 3rd, 2024, when the Alabama Department of Human Resources (DHR) alerted law enforcement to claims involving a seven-year-old victim, as reported by the Sheffield Police Department.

Following a thorough investigation, the case was presented to the grand jury, which resulted in Brackin’s indictment. He is currently being held at the Colbert County Jail with a bond set at $30,000. An arraignment for Brackin has been scheduled for March 20th at 9:00 AM, presided over by Circuit Judge Mitch Hays.
